Ingredients

1 Tomato, tomato cut into 18 pieces
1 Cucumber, cucumber peeled, thinly sliced
1/3 large onion thinly sliced
3 tablespoons vinegar
3 tablespoons sugar
3 tablespoons water
1 x salt and pepper

Directions

Combine ingredients and marinate at least 1 hour.
